John Fraser [also, more commonly then, Frisel or Frisell] (died 1507) was a late medieval Scottish prelate. Born about 1429, or 1430 if later tradition can be believed, with strong connections to the burgh of Linlithgow, Fraser held a variety of high-level ecclesiastical positions in Scotland, including being the first Dean of Restalrig collegiate church (which he helped to found) before becoming Bishop of Ross in 1497, a position he held until his death in 1507.
